Abstract

The invention relates to the technical field of hardware materials and provides a hardware iron plate mark stamping device capable of overturning by resistance. The device comprises a body. The body is characterized in that an incomplete gear is movably connected to the inner wall of the body, a gear is movably connected to the outer wall of the incomplete gear, a rotating shaft is fixedly connected to the inner wall of the gear, a first linking rod is fixedly and movably connected to the rotating shaft, a second linking rod is movably connected to the outer wall of the first linking rod, anda pulley is movably connected to the outer wall of the second linking rod. According to the hardware iron plate mark stamping device capable of overturning by resistance, the second linking rod drivesa pulley to move, and the pulley rolls on the inner wall of a guide rail. When the pulley rolls to a position of a bump to be hindered, the pulley drives a dowel to overturn, the dowel is fixedly connected to a hardware iron plate, the hardware iron plate overturns, the rotating shaft drives a rotating plate to rotate, the rotating plate drives a liquid conveying pipe to rotate, the liquid conveying pipe drives a second touch block to rotate, and a laser device is started to overturn automatically and prevent staff from being scalded.

Description

technical field [0001] The invention relates to the technical field of hardware materials, in particular to a hardware iron plate engraving device that uses resistance to flip. Background technique [0002] Hardware iron plate refers to the plate made of iron metal. Hardware iron plate needs to be engraved with some marks. The engraving device is commonly used for engraving. The engraving device is a device that uses laser or drill to engrave on hard objects, mainly used for engraving seals , Engraving, with the development of the times, traditional manual engraving has been gradually replaced by mechanical engraving, which is not only fast, but also highly accurate, which greatly increases production efficiency.
